TUESDAY MORNING CORPORATION REVISES 2005 FOURTH QUARTER AND ANNUAL GUIDANCE

 

DALLAS, TX – December 22, 2005 — Tuesday Morning Corporation (NASDAQ: TUES) today announced revised guidance for the fourth quarter and year ending December 31, 2005.  Total sales for the fourth quarter of 2005 are now expected to be in the range of $330 to $335 million, resulting in total sales for the year ending December 31, 2005 of approximately $927 to $932 million, up 3.3% to 3.8%, respectively, from total annual sales of $897.8 million in fiscal 2004.  Based on the fourth quarter sales expectation, comparable store sales for the full-year are expected to be down approximately 4.0% to 4.5%.

 

Diluted earnings per share, based on these sales results, would be approximately $0.81 to $0.84 for the fourth quarter of 2005, and approximately $1.42 to $1.45 per diluted share for fiscal 2005.  Excluding the $0.06 per diluted share lease accounting charge taken in the first quarter of 2005, diluted earnings for fiscal 2005 would be approximately $1.48 to $1.51 versus $1.50 diluted earnings for the 2004 fiscal year.

 



 

“Average ticket in the fourth quarter increased versus fourth quarter last year, however traffic levels in our stores have not driven the sales we anticipated,” stated Kathleen Mason, President and Chief Executive Officer.  “Our economic model continues to generate an excellent return on investment, and I am confident in our ability to generate increased sales and profits in the future.  We will again be debt free with a solid cash position at December 31, 2005.”

 

Tuesday Morning will announce fourth quarter sales results on Thursday, January 5, 2006.

 

About Tuesday Morning

Tuesday Morning is the leading closeout retailer of upscale, decorative home accessories and famous-maker gifts in the United States. The Company opened its first store in 1974 and currently operates 732 stores in 46 states during periodic “sale events.” Tuesday Morning is nationally known for bringing its more than 7.5 million loyal customers a treasure hunt of high-end, first quality, brand name merchandise at prices 50% to 80% below department and specialty stores and catalogues.
